    LHCf is a collider experiment dedicated to obtaining information relevant to ultra-high-energy cosmic-ray physics. One of the two LHCf detectors has position-sensitive silicon microstrip layers that are read out with front end electronics. These electronics saturate for high energy photon showers because of the limited dynamic range of the preamplifier. Consequently we are planning an upgrade of the processing circuits in anticipation of LHC operation at increased collision energy, and we are developing an analysis method to correct for the saturation effect. An overview of these data analysis methods will be given in this paper.
